Bag for Luggage Rack

This worked with the existing setup. I'm not sure how well you can see what I did, but on the right side I made an extra turn around the frame (where it runs parallel, Triumph!), up and over the mount plate on the bag and back to the buckle going through the hole to keep that side of the strap in place. The rest of what you see is just getting the extra strapping out of the way. This is just temporary, but works, until I can get a more suitable strap that I'll cut to fit. Using the two D rings and another small click-buckle strap around the backrest keeps it all in place.

For use on the seat I ran a strap through the metal attachment brackets for the pillion seat and left a little slack to use instead of the intended strap on the seat. This allowed me to push the bag all the way against the backrest (using another strap around it to keep it tight). I like it better though mounted on the luggage rack, which gives it some purpose.
